Top 10 Best Pasadena Public Elementary Schools (2024-25)

For the 2024-25 school year, there are 31 public elementary schools serving 17,197 students in Pasadena, TX.
The top ranked public elementary schools in Pasadena, TX are Fairmont J High School, Fairmont Elementary School and Turner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Pasadena, TX public elementary schools have an average math proficiency score of 35% (versus the Texas public elementary school average of 42%), and reading proficiency score of 43% (versus the 52% statewide average). Elementary schools in Pasadena have an average ranking of 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Texas public elementary schools.
Minority enrollment is 91%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Texas public elementary school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
